About the job

The Practice Manager position at Tuggeranong is an exciting opportunity to lead a dedicated team in a vibrant dental centre. This role is crucial in ensuring quality, accessible care for the local community while fostering a positive environment for both patients and team members. Collaboration and support from regional and national teams will empower you to grow your leadership skills and make a meaningful impact.

You'll be responsible for

👥

Leading the team

Lead, mentor and motivate your team to deliver an exceptional patient experience every time.
⚙️

Managing operations

Manage rosters, appointment scheduling, patient flow and centre presentation to ensure smooth operations.
✅

Ensuring compliance

Ensure compliance with clinical and operational policies and procedures to maintain high standards.

Key criteria

🦷

Dental operations experience

Proven experience in managing dental or healthcare operations.
